Caffè Vita is conveniently located at 576 Johnson Ave, Brooklyn, NY 11237, USA. Its location in the bustling Bushwick neighborhood makes it a great stop whether you're a local resident or exploring the area. The café is situated in a neighborhood known for its artistic flair and trendy spots, fitting right in with the local scene.
Accessibility is a key feature of this location, making it welcoming to everyone. The coffee shop is equipped with a wheelchair-accessible entrance, ensuring easy access for all patrons. Inside, you'll find wheelchair-accessible seating arrangements and a wheelchair-accessible restroom, which are essential amenities for comfort and convenience. For those with furry friends, the café is also pet-friendly, allowing dogs outside. These thoughtful features make Caffè Vita a practical and inviting destination for a diverse crowd, ensuring that a broad range of people can enjoy its offerings without any barriers.

Caffè Vita Menu
Items
- Espresso $3.60
- Macchiato $4.40
- Cortado $4.55
- Pacnor $4.55
- Cappuccino $4.80
- Kyoto $4.80
- Pour Over $5.25
- Kids Cocoa $2.50
- Kids Fluffy $2.75
- Latte
- Mocha
- Sevilla
- Americano
- Drip
- Cold Brew
- Matcha Latte
- Chai Tea
- Rishi Tea
- Hot Chocolate

April 17 · Kenneth LoweTried 2 of the seasonal lattes and they were interesting. The miso caramel was a bit hard for me to understand but the maple bar latte was delicious albeit a little too sweet for me.There’s some seating available inside if you’re looking to sit with a drink.
October 07 · Christina W.Caffe VitaLayout/atmosphere*Four tables; four seat wall counterFood/drink*Maple Bar Latte (maple syrup, brown sugar, vanilla & pinch of salt) with oat milk - good; just enough sweetness*Vegan Chocolate Chip Cookie - good; could tell it was different from ordinary chocolate chip cookie but did not change the quality
